In the world of DIY flash drive projects and USB 3.0 controller chips, the Silicon Motion SM3280AA holds a legendary status. It is the go-to controller for tech enthusiasts who want to create ultra-fast, high-capacity USB drives using leftover NAND flash chips from SSDs.
However, one of the most common and frustrating error messages users encounter when using tools like MPTool (Mass Production Tool) or SMI MPTool is the dreaded error. sm3280aa memory bar full
If you are staring at this red text in a flashing utility, your USB drive is likely not recognized by Windows, shows 0 bytes, or has become a brick. This article will dissect what this error means, why it happens, and step-by-step solutions to fix it. Before troubleshooting, understand the hardware. The SM3280AA is a USB 3.1 Gen 1 controller by Silicon Motion. It supports up to 4 channels of NAND flash and is famous for its high read/write speeds (up to 400 MB/s) and compatibility with Samsung, Micron, Intel, and Toshiba 3D TLC/QLC NAND.
